  5. January 16, 1977 – Groucho makes his final public appearance at the Wilshire Hyatt House Hotel in Los Angeles for the Marx Brothers’ induction into the Motion Picture Hall of Fame. Zeppo is also at the ceremony. April 21, 1977 – Gummo Marx dies at 84 in Palm Springs, California. August 19, 1977 – Groucho dies at 86 in Los Angeles ...
